This is a specially formulated, ready-to-drink nutritional shake designed for medical use, often consumed by individuals with increased nutritional needs or those who have difficulty eating regular meals. It typically contains a balanced blend of milk or soy protein, carbohydrates, fats, vitamins, and minerals in a liquid form. These shakes are widely used in hospitals, clinics, and for home healthcare support.

🍽️ Nutrition at a glance

Medical nutrition shakes are designed to be nutritionally complete, providing a balanced mix of macronutrients—typically moderate in protein, carbohydrates, and fats—along with essential vitamins and minerals. A standard serving generally provides between 200 to 300 calories, depending on the specific formula and brand.

💡 What's interesting

Unlike regular commercial smoothies or protein shakes, medical nutrition shakes are rigorously formulated to meet specific dietary guidelines and are often used as a sole source of nutrition or as a critical supplement in clinical nutrition therapy. They represent a fascinating intersection of food science and healthcare, where taste and texture are carefully engineered to ensure compliance and palatability for patients.
